The rate above is the mid-market rate — no exchange gives it to you. Every conversion pays a trading fee, and moving the result to your own wallet pays a withdrawal fee on top. Both numbers below come from our fee database, not an estimate.

Using a limit (maker) order is usually cheaper still, and paying fees in the exchange's own token cuts the rate further on several venues. The headline rate does not — it is the mid-market rate, the same number every other converter shows. The comparison table underneath does: it applies each exchange's real taker fee to your amount, and optionally that exchange's withdrawal fee for ETC, so you see the amount that actually lands.
JPY is down 0.94% against ETC over the last 24 hours. Both sides move, so the pair can be flat even when each coin moved a lot in dollars.
